2010 Florida Statutes

F.S. 632.617
632.617

Benefits.

(1)

A society may provide the following contractual benefits:

(a)

Death benefits;

(b)

Endowment benefits;

(c)

Annuity benefits;

(d)

Temporary or permanent disability benefits;

(e)

Hospital, medical, or nursing benefits;

(f)

Monument or tombstone benefits to the memory of deceased members; and

(g)

Such other benefits as authorized for life insurers and which are not inconsistent with this chapter.

(2)

A society shall specify in its rules those members and their dependents or persons in whom a member has an insurable interest who may be issued, or covered by, the contractual benefits set forth in subsection (1). A society may provide benefits on the lives of children under the minimum age for adult membership upon application of an adult person.

History.

ss. 4, 6, ch. 86-140; s. 4, ch. 91-429.
